The Mall was awash in CSUN red, UCLA blue and other vibrant college colors last Wednesday, as Pierce College students celebrated their transfer acceptances.

The Transfer Celebration on May 15, which was hosted by the Transfer Center, included a photo booth, information stands set up by various four-year universities, an advice wall and a transfer goals wall.

The event’s hundreds of attendees also had the opportunity to play carnival games including a bean bag toss and bowling, as well as eat churros and hot dogs with friends.

Featuring activities geared toward both accepted transfer students and prospective transfers, the event aimed to bring the Pierce community together through shared excitement for the future.
